I had a friend visiting from out of town and he wanted steak. Picked up some +1lb ribeyes, and finally tried the prosciutto wrapped asparagus. I did half wrapped with provolone and half without. Cooked everything indirect and seared the steaks at the end. I don't have any fancy toys yet so I just had the coals banked to one side. The asparagus was delicious! They were just barely cooked so I'll have to remember to put them on earlier. I keep overshooting steak but this was the first time i was able to get a decent sear, and no band of well done meat, so I was pleased.
